Though water gives life, water invasion on parts where it's not meant to be can cause damages. If the water soaks right into your framework, it can peel off away surfaces and deteriorate the structure. Mold as well as mildew also prosper in a damp environment, which can be dangerous for your health and wellness. Residences with water damages smell musty and also old.
Water can originate from many sources such as tropical storms, floods, burst pipelines, leaks, and sewage system problems. In case you experience water damages, it would certainly be great to know some safety and security precautions. Below are a few guidelines on how to deal with water damages.
Do Prioritize House Insurance Coverage Protection
Water damage from flood because of heavy winds is seasonal. You can additionally experience an unexpected flood when a defective pipeline instantly bursts right into your house. It would be best to have residence insurance that covers both disasters such as all-natural tragedies, and emergencies like broken plumbing.
Don't Neglect to Switch Off Utilities
In the event of a disaster, specifically if you live in a flood-prone area, it would certainly be a good idea to turn off the main electrical circuit. This removes power to your whole residence, stopping electric shocks when water can be found in as it is a conductor. Do not forget to turn off the primary water line shutoff. Furnishings will certainly move about and trigger damages when floodwaters are high. Having the major shutoff turned off protects against more damage.
Do Keep Proactive and also Heed Weather Notifies
Listen to emptying warnings if you live near a river, creek, or lake . Doing so reduces possible property damage.
Do Not Disregard the Roof
Before the weather condition transforms terrible, make sure you have a roof examination. It would be prudent to receive this solution yearly as it can minimize intricate problems. If there are no openings and also leakages in your roofing, you can stay clear of rainfall damages. Your roofer will certainly additionally deal with damaged rain gutters or any other indicators of weakening. This will certainly avoid water from flowing down your wall surfaces and soaking your ceiling.
Do Focus On Little Leaks
A burst pipeline does not happen overnight. You may discover gurgling paint, peeling off wallpaper, water touches, water stains, or trickling noises behind the walls. Have your plumbing fixed before it results in large damages.
Don't Panic in Case of a Burst Pipe
Keeping your clearheadedness is important in a time of crisis. Since it will certainly stifle you from acting fast, stressing will only compound the problem. When it involves water damages, timing is crucial. The longer you wait, the even more damages you can expect. Therefore, if a pipeline bursts in your home, promptly shut down your primary water shutoff to remove the resource. Then disconnect all electric outlets in the area or turn off the circuit breaker for that part of your house. Lastly, call a reliable water damage remediation specialist for assistance.

WHAT TO DO AND NOT TO DO DURING AN EMERGENCY WATER LEAK
What to Do During an Emergency Water Leak
The first thing you want to do is to turn off the main water supply to your house if doable (i.e., nothing life supporting is connected) and release the water pressure in the house pipes by fully opening and running the faucet into the kitchen sink or bathroom sink. Once the water flow dies off and turns to a trickle, you may notice the hissing sound or dripping near the potential leak has subsided.
Second, use towels and sponges to absorb any sitting water on the floor to reduce and stop further damage. Sitting water can cause an incredible amount of flooring wreckage as it soaks in and gets underneath carpet, boarding and even tile.
Third, if you have the ability and the equipment, open the windows in the affected area and run an air blower. This will at least speed up the moisture evaporation and further reduce continued water damage in the area. Make sure not to put anything electronic on the wet area or go near the wet area holding anything plugged in. You could get electrocuted by creating a ground connection between the device, you and the wet floor.
Once you have stabilized the area or as you are working, if someone else can make the call, it’s time to bring in the experts. You will very likely need a plumber who has both the skills to deal with different types of house lines, leakages and piping to fix the problem, as well as an understanding of the tools to repair the wall that will need to be opened to get to the suspected leak source.
What Not to Do During an Emergency Water Leak
Do not turn the water back on until the issue is fixed. Doing so simply puts pressure back on the line and will likely make the leak worse.
Do not open up the wall yourself. You have no idea how long the leak may have been going on, and it may have created mold, which could be toxic to breathe. An expert technician can identify this risk and remediate it with the right tools. If you open up the wall yourself without preparation, you can release the spores into the greater part of the house, making the issue worse.
Most plumbing issues involving house feed lines are not do-it-yourself jobs. Tackle the problem right by focusing your efforts on stabilizing the damage you can get to and then calling for the right help.
